
Gelinas Returns to Mallards
December 28, 2015 - ECHL (ECHL)
Quad City Mallards News Release
MOLINE, Ill. - Defenseman Guillaume Gelinas has been assigned to the Quad City Mallards by the American Hockey League's Iowa Wild and the Mallards have placed defenseman Kevin Gibson on 21-day injured reserve retroactive to December 6, the Mallards announced today.
Gelinas, 22, was recalled by Iowa Saturday and played for the Wild Saturday night and again Sunday evening. Gelinas has now skated in three games for Iowa this season after making his first AHL appearance of the campaign last Monday night.
Gelinas has scored five goals and notched 12 assists for 17 points in 25 games with the Mallards this season.
Gibson has missed seven games since being sidelined by an upper body injury. The 25-year old rookie has played 15 games for the Mallards without recording a point.
